Subject: RE: 220 spray Coup Booms?


Osakis, MN

I built new ones for mine out of 1 1/2" square tube they are a little heavier but they fold out hydraulic and I don't have to get out to reset the tips when they breakaway, or going from field to field.  Made them with the stick welder 4 or 5 years ago and they have never broke yet!   I usually spray wide open in third gear at about 12 to 13 MPH so they aren't being babied either.  I installed a hydraulic pressure relief valve inline with the cylinder return hose and looped to the hydraulic return line to the hydraulic oil tank.  If I hit something it, it will breakaway without destroying something.  I need to bump the hydrualic lever to reset the boom to the working position.  Several times I have grabbed the fold lever quick to miss a pole or a tree branch. They seem to be working good so far.
